When it comes to checking the flight status for your Denver to Philadelphia journey, there are several ways to do so. First and foremost, you can visit the website of the airline you are flying with and use the flight status tool to check the real-time updates. Additionally, many airlines also offer the option to receive flight status notifications via email or text message, keeping you informed about any changes to your flight schedule.
In addition to checking the airline’s website, you can also use flight tracking websites or apps such as FlightAware or Flightradar24 to monitor the status of your Denver to Philadelphia flight. These platforms provide live updates on flight departures, arrivals, delays, and cancellations, allowing you to plan your journey more effectively. Furthermore, many airports have their own websites and apps that offer real-time flight information, so be sure to check these resources as well.

Denver International Airport (DEN) serves as the primary hub for flights departing from Denver, while Philadelphia International Airport (PHL) is the main gateway for flights arriving in Philadelphia. These airports are bustling with activity, with thousands of passengers passing through their terminals on a daily basis.
Denver International Airport is renowned for its striking architecture, including the iconic tent-like roof of the Jeppesen Terminal and the famous “mustang” sculpture that greets visitors at the entrance. With over 200 destinations served by 23 different airlines, DEN is a key transportation hub in the United States. On the other hand, Philadelphia International Airport boasts a rich history and a wide range of amenities for travellers, including diverse dining options and shops to explore while waiting for your flight.
As you prepare to embark on your journey from Denver to Philadelphia, it’s important to be aware of the potential factors that can affect the flight status. Weather conditions, air traffic congestion, and mechanical issues are some of the common reasons for flight delays or cancellations. Denver experiences a variety of weather patterns throughout the year, from sunny and dry days to occasional snowstorms in the winter months. Similarly, Philadelphia’s climate can bring about seasonal challenges such as thunderstorms and high winds.
To mitigate the impact of potential flight disruptions, it’s advisable to book your Denver to Philadelphia flight during off-peak travel times and to allow for some flexibility in your schedule. Arriving at the airport well in advance of your departure time will also give you some leeway in case of any unexpected changes to the flight status. Additionally, staying connected to the airline’s communication channels and signing up for flight alerts can help you stay informed about any updates to your travel plans.
